This program is designed for students who have previously earned a master's degree and wish to pursue state certification as a K-12 school administrator. Students complete the required courses and are expected to take the School Leader Licensure Assessment (SLLA) or the North Carolina Principal Portfolio Assessment (NCPPA) at the conclusion of the program.
